Geology - University of Georgia - Athens, GA (2026) Research Research Areas: Environmental Geosciences Research Interests: Master’s Thesis: Research Description I aim to develop an interdisciplinary approach to aquifer characterization by integrating hydrostratigraphy, depositional history, and hydrogeological data in Southwest Georgia. My research focuses on comparing published and recent pumping test data to refine aquifer properties estimates across complex aquifer systems. By analyzing subsurface connectivity and flow dynamics, I aim to better understand water availability and sustainability in agricultural regions in the Coastal Plain. Through the Georgia Flow Incentive Trust (GA-FIT) initiative, I apply spatial interpolation, R-based workflows, and visual storytelling to create accessible hydrogeological models that resonate with a broad range of audiences. Field efforts and archival data synthesis drive my mapping, and time-series data analysis and visual design work ensure scientific clarity and impact. My commitment to collaborative research and science communication guides the way I translate complex findings into actionable insights.
